None of the above...
If you are on an M fare then you can get insta-upgrades on the Copa flights, too.
http://www.united.com/web/en-US/cont...e/default.aspx
If you are on an M fare then you can get insta-upgrades on the Copa flights, too.

All Premier members are eligible for instant upgrades on Copa flights, when traveling on Y, B, M or H tickets.

Go to your reservation on United.com, then look at the Copa flight and click on fare class. It will open a box and list the availability of all the fare classes. You can also do a search to SCL say from IAH for the date your flying and it will bring up the flights and click on fare class again and it will list all the availability of fare classes.

Incidentally, the United website is currently wrong. It says:
All Premier members are eligible for instant upgrades on Copa flights, when traveling on Y, B, M or H tickets.
But Copa confirms that they only offer instant upgrades for Y, B, & M. Not H. FYI,
